from odoo import models, api
class ReportAccountWizard(models.AbstractModel):
_name = "report.advance_cash_flow_statements.cash_flow_pdf_report"
@api.model
def _get_report_values(self, docids, data=None):
fetched_data = []
account_res = []
journal_res = []
fetched = []
active_model = self.env.context.get('active_model')
docs = self.env[self.env.context.get('active_model')].browse(
self.env.context.get('active_id'))
if data['levels'] == 'summary':
state = """ WHERE am.state = 'posted' """ if data[
'target_move'] == 'posted' else ''
query3 = """SELECT to_char(am.date, 'Month') as month_part, extract(
YEAR from am.date) as year_part,sum(aml.debit) AS total_debit, sum(
aml.credit) AS total_credit,sum(aml.balance) AS total_balance FROM(
SELECT am.date, am.id, am.state FROM account_move as am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
WHERE am.date BETWEEN '""" + str(
data['date_from']) + """' and '""" + str(
data['date_to']) + """' ) am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
""" + state + """GROUP BY month_part,year_part"""
cr = self._cr
cr.execute(query3)
fetched_data = cr.dictfetchall()
elif data['levels'] == 'consolidated':
state = """ WHERE am.state = 'posted' """ if data[
'target_move'] == 'posted' else ''
query2 = """SELECT aa.name, sum(aml.debit) AS total_debit, sum(
aml.credit) AS total_credit,sum(aml.balance) AS total_balance FROM(
SELECT am.id, am.state FROM account_move as am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
WHERE am.date BETWEEN '""" + str(
data['date_from']) + """' and '""" + str(
data['date_to']) + """' ) am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
""" + state + """GROUP BY aa.name"""
cr = self._cr
cr.execute(query2)
fetched_data = cr.dictfetchall()
elif data['levels'] == 'detailed':
state = """ WHERE am.state = 'posted' """ if data[
'target_move'] == 'posted' else ''
query1 = """SELECT aa.name,aa.code, sum(
aml.debit) AS total_debit, sum(aml.credit) AS total_credit,
sum(aml.balance) AS total_balance FROM (
SELECT am.id, am.state FROM account_move as am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
WHERE am.date BETWEEN '""" + str(
data['date_from']) + """' and '""" + str(
data['date_to']) + """' ) am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
""" + state + """GROUP BY aa.name, aa.code"""
cr = self._cr
cr.execute(query1)
fetched_data = cr.dictfetchall()
for account in self.env['account.account'].search([]):
child_lines = self._get_journal_lines(account, data)
if child_lines:
journal_res.append(child_lines)
else:
state = """AND am.state = 'posted' """ if data[
'target_move'] == 'posted' else ''
sql = """SELECT DISTINCT aa.name,aa.code, sum(
aml.debit) AS total_debit,
sum(aml.credit) AS total_credit FROM (
SELECT am.* FROM account_move as am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
WHERE am.date BETWEEN '""" + str(
data['date_from']) + """' and '""" + str(
data['date_to']) + """' """ + state + """) am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
GROUP BY aa.name, aa.code"""
cr = self._cr
cr.execute(sql)
fetched = cr.dictfetchall()
for account in self.env['account.account'].search([]):
child_lines = self._get_lines(account, data)
if child_lines:
account_res.append(child_lines)
return {
'date_from': data['date_from'],
'date_to': data['date_to'],
'levels': data['levels'],
'doc_ids': self.ids,
'doc_model': active_model,
'docs': docs,
'fetched_data': fetched_data,
'account_res': account_res,
'journal_res': journal_res,
'fetched': fetched,
}
def _get_lines(self, account, data):
state = """AND am.state = 'posted' """ if data[
'target_move'] == 'posted' else ''
query = """SELECT aml.account_id,aj.name, am.name as move_name, sum(
aml.debit) AS total_debit,
sum(aml.credit) AS total_credit FROM (
SELECT am.* FROM account_move as am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
WHERE am.date BETWEEN '""" + str(
data['date_from']) + """' and '""" + str(
data['date_to']) + """' """ + state + """) am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
LEFT JOIN account_journal aj ON aj.id = am.journal_id
WHERE aa.id = """ + str(account.id) + """
GROUP BY am.name, aml.account_id, aj.name"""
cr = self._cr
cr.execute(query)
fetched_data = cr.dictfetchall()
sql2 = """SELECT aa.name as account_name, aj.id, aj.name, sum(
aml.debit) AS total_debit,
sum(aml.credit) AS total_credit FROM (
SELECT am.* FROM account_move as am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
WHERE am.date BETWEEN '""" + str(
data['date_from']) + """' and '""" + str(
data['date_to']) + """' """ + state + """) am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
LEFT JOIN account_journal aj ON aj.id = am.journal_id
WHERE aa.id = """ + str(account.id) + """
GROUP BY aa.name, aj.name, aj.id"""
cr = self._cr
cr.execute(sql2)
fetch_data = cr.dictfetchall()
if fetched_data:
return {
'account': account.name,
'code': account.code,
'move_lines': fetched_data,
'journal_lines': fetch_data,
}
def _get_journal_lines(self, account, data):
state = """AND am.state = 'posted' """ if data[
'target_move'] == 'posted' else ''
sql2 = """SELECT aa.name as account_name, aj.id, aj.name, sum(
aml.debit) AS total_debit,
sum(aml.credit) AS total_credit FROM (
SELECT am.* FROM account_move as am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
WHERE am.date BETWEEN '""" + str(
data['date_from']) + """' and '""" + str(
data['date_to']) + """' """ + state + """) am
LEFT JOIN account_move_line aml ON aml.move_id = am.id
LEFT JOIN account_account aa ON aa.id = aml.account_id
LEFT JOIN account_journal aj ON aj.id = am.journal_id
WHERE aa.id = """ + str(account.id) + """
GROUP BY aa.name, aj.name, aj.id"""
cr = self._cr
cr.execute(sql2)
fetched_data = cr.dictfetchall()
if fetched_data:
return {
'account': account.name,
'journal_lines': fetched_data,
}
